With what Sonos device? If it’s an ARC related device, the Sonos is getting the remote commands from the TV, the only time the Sonos device would get anything from the remote is if the Sonos device were connected to your TV via optical, and you’d have changed the remote from RF to IR in the TV’s settings. 
 

Have you tried changing the batteries upon the remote?
